It’s a new year and we all know what that means! The dreaded New Year’s resolutions. Well, fear not! This is actually the year of the MoYo -- that’s Sanskrit for Motivate Yourself. Ok, not really, but we’re going with it!

We all have different intentions for this year. Maybe you’re planning to run your first 5k, take Yoga Sculpt a few times a week or eat more veggies. Or maybe you’re trying to be positive or discover patience during trying times. Whatever it is, we know how challenging it can be to stick to intentions and change routines. Here are our MoYo tips that may be useful as you set sail into 2016!

  • Take Five. In a world where cell phones and email drive our days, taking five disconnected moments can seem impossible. Instead of checking your electronic device as soon as your alarm goes off in the morning, take five minutes to journal or meditate. It will help start your day with a pause instead of a rush.

  • Start Small. It’s easy to dream big, but most times far-reaching goals can seem overwhelming. Set a series of small targets for one big goal, and you’ll feel a sense of accomplishment with each milestone you hit.

  • Create Music. Whether you are de-cluttering your house, working out or battling through traffic, fun music can always be re-energizing. Try making new playlists to accompany you throughout the day. (And don’t forget to check out our Spotify profile for some of our favorite tunes!)

  • Cook Deliciously. While it can often seem easier to pick up takeout after a busy day, cooking at home can actually be relaxing (and healthier)!  Plan a week of meals over the weekend so that weeknights are easy, and of course, delicious. Bonus: leftovers = lunch the next day.

  • Smile. Lots of days feel so daunting with everything we take on that even the idea of taking a quick walk seems like too much. When days like these roll around, find something to smile about. It will bring so much light to your day!

  • Splurge. We all oversleep, eat a second cookie and skip yoga for a much-needed couch potato session. That’s okay! We’re human. Give yourself a break from time-to-time.

So this year, when you’re feeling like you aren’t accomplishing what you set out to do, remember to MoYo. Sometimes the littlest things can go a long way in keeping a realistic perspective on your goals. Avoid burn-out in January. Remember, 2016 is still young!
